Short Attention Span Cinema: LGBTQ Voices from StoryCorps
Friday, June 28 - Thursday, September 5, 2019
StoryCorps is a nonprofit organization with a mission to preserve and share humanity’s stories in order to build connections between people and create a more just and compassionate world. Visit storycorps.org to learn more, and watch more StoryCorps videos at youtube.com/storycorps.
